Many branches of electrical engineering, such as power, electric machines, control, electronics, communications, and instrumentation, are based on electric circuit theory. Electric circuit theory and electromagnetic theory are the two fundamental theories upon which all branches of electrical engineering are built. In electronic circuits they are used to control the timing of circuits, smooth out electrical waveforms and to separate dc and ac components of a signal.
